Abstract
A CATV center facility transmits, together with the television signals of a plurality of programs, display control data indicating program names and selection numbers of the respective programs and channel data indicating the numbers of channels on which the respective programs are being broadcast or to be broadcast. A terminal apparatus detects the program names, selection numbers and channel numbers from the display control data and the channel data, and makes a TV receiver display the detected program names and selection numbers in an associated manner. While looking at a picture thus displayed, a user selects a desired program by pushing a corresponding numeral button of a remote controller or a keyboard. In response to the program selection by the user, the terminal apparatus is tuned to the channel of the selected program.
